Output f8f878c0c403c60778cffbe3a7b71f56d5913b74151bd7435e13bec20a238ae5:1

value
29793992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7837c60b430168276abbd40a531fd17a8ccc7e5 OP_EQUAL
address
3MLYiar27N6fJkWLcYBBr72pX2tQzi98R3
transaction
f8f878c0c403c60778cffbe3a7b71f56d5913b74151bd7435e13bec20a238ae5
confirmations
371656
spent
true